Michael (Mick) Molson, of Cary, North Carolina, passed peacefully on August 25, 2013. He was a beloved father, grandfather, brother, and friend. Mick was born on August 28, 1948 to Michael and Evelyn Molson and grew up in Whiting, Indiana. He graduated from Purdue University with a degree in Physics, became a teacher, and in 1971, enlisted in the United States Air Force. He was chosen to join the Air Force Security Service and was stationed at Orford Ness in Suffolk, England. There, he worked in cartography, communications, and the physics of long-range surveillance radars. In 1976, Mick married Catherine Hilton and together they raised their two children in Hammond, Indiana. He worked as an engineer and earned another degree at Purdue in computer programming. In 1988, he moved his family to North Carolina. For 15 years, he worked as a computer programmer at Northern Telecom. He retired early upon receiving a diagnosis of lymphoma. After successful treatment, he continued to enjoy traveling, photography, physics, long walks, and antiquing. He is survived by his son, Michael (Mickey); daughter-in law, Amber; daughter, Brooke; son-in-law, Jason; their son Artan; and his sisters Sandra and Bernadette.
